Output dd5abc93de23e0e478de668c57d509bb65b23d381dc76c6e9c56016dae5847f1:0

value
824974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8073f2e56c08bf557aa88f95029f54cc69e52769 OP_EQUAL
address
3DQDKMzo6L5gaUsJr3yUsSA74NouH6KCBM
transaction
dd5abc93de23e0e478de668c57d509bb65b23d381dc76c6e9c56016dae5847f1
spent
true